Dorset County Hospital NHS Foundation Trust
Dorset County Hospital NHS Foundation Trust is seeking a highly organised and proactive administrator to support the Consultant Chemical Pathologist and the Blood Sciences Department.
About the Role
The post-holder will lead on clinic administration, governance support and communication processes, working closely with senior clinical and laboratory staff. Strong interpersonal skills, sound judgement and the ability to work independently are essential.
Key Responsibilities
- Oversee clinic scheduling and provide administrative support to the Consultant Chemical Pathologist and Head of Blood Sciences.
- Support governance processes, training compliance, departmental meetings, and regulatory inspections.
- Maintain effective communication systems for patient enquiries and clinic bookings.
- Order departmental consumables, monitor expenditure and escalate concerns where required.
- Act as a key contact for internal colleagues, external agencies, and regulatory bodies.
- Line manage the General Administrator for Blood Sciences and support wider Pathology administration when needed.
- Demonstrate professionalism, tact, diplomacy, and problem-solving skills at all times.

AI Usage Guidance
We understand that AI can be a useful tool when completing your application. However, we are seeing an increasing over-reliance of AI tools, which can negatively affect your application as it reduces a candidate’s individuality, and makes it difficult for us to gain a clear and authentic understanding of your experience, skills, and in turn your suitability for the role.

All submissions must be truthful and if you do use AI, it should only be used to enhance your application and not create your supporting statement in its entirety. Your supporting statement should be in your own words and must accurately reflect your personal experience and achievements. Where we have concerns that AI has been used to generate content that misrepresents your experience and suitability for the role, we may withdraw your application.
